43 HOMERSHAM ROAD is a small detached house of 120m², built sometime between 1900 and 1929, which could now be worth an estimated £974,242. It was last sold for £850,000 in April 2020, which was around 22% below the average April 2020 detached price in the Kingston upon Thames local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was September 2013,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was B.

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Kingston upon Thames local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D sales from August 2005 and April 2020 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 2005 sale was for 14%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 14% below the HPI over time, until the April 2020 sale, where it falls to 22%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 22% below the HPI.

What might 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D be worth now?

43 HOMERSHAM ROAD might now be worth an estimated £974,242.

This is based on house price inflation of 14.6%, between April 2020 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Kingston upon Thames local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 14.6%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D of £850,000 on 9th April 2020. For the value to have increased from £850,000 to £974,242 over the five years and two months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Kingston upon Thames local authority area.
  • The April 2020 sale price of £850,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D has not materially changed since April 2020.

43 HOMERSHAM ROAD: Plot and Title Map

43 HOMERSHAM ROAD sits on a plot of roughly 0.105 of an acre, or 424m². The below map shows the location of 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 43 HOMERSHAM ROAD).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
